Prepares ODM for use by an application.
Object Data Manager Library (libodm.a)
#include <odmi.h>
int odm_initialize( )
The odm_initialize subroutine starts ODM for use with an application program.
Upon successful completion, a value of 0 is returned. If the odm_initialize subroutine is unsuccessful, a value of -1 is returned and the odmerrno variable is set to an error code.
Failure of the odm_initialize subroutine sets the odmerrno variable to one of the following error codes:
ODMI_INVALID_PATH | |
The specified path does not exist on the file system. Make sure the path is accessible. | |
ODMI_MALLOC_ERR | |
Cannot allocate sufficient storage. Try again later or contact the person responsible for the system. |
This subroutine is part of Base Operating System (BOS) Runtime.
The odm_terminate subroutine.
List of ODM Commands and Subroutines.
Object Data Manager (ODM) Overview for Programmers in AIX Version 4.3 General Programming Concepts: Writing and Debugging Programs.